Abstract

Ultra-wideband (UWB) is widely used in low power and low cost applications such as RFIDs. This paper presents a UWB receiver based on energy collection with on-off keying (OOK) modulation. A novel synchronization and detection algorithm using energy offset based scheme is investigated and proposed. This novel synchronization and detection scheme aims at reducing power consumption and simplifying hardware complexity of the UWB receiver. Simulation results and FPGA implementation are given, which reveal that the UWB receiver using proposed scheme can avoid complex and power consuming synchronization blocks, and reduce the preamble length in synchronization process, whereas maintaining performance in the target level.
